Another day in Seattle! Kerry Park is a small public park which overlooks Downtown Seattle . The park's view is considered to have one of the most iconic views of the city skyline, as it offers a great shot of the entire Seattle picturesque skyline. It was just a short drive from our apartment, and I must recommend Kerry Park as a worthy visit if you have some spare time for photos! A giant troll made of cement clutches an old VW car underneath an overpass in Seattle’s Fremont neighbourhood! The Fremont Trol l is literally located under a bridge at the dead end of a street.
